The content features a diverse array of stories from individuals who exemplify the spirit and culture of Oklahoma. Episodes cover a wide range of topics, highlighting local entrepreneurs, community leaders, and artists. Through personal narratives, guests share their experiences and insights on business, culture, health, and resilience, creating a vibrant tapestry of hearts and minds that shape the state. The unique angle of this content lies in its emphasis on local perspectives and grassroots engagement, providing listeners with an authentic connection to the community and a deeper understanding of Oklahoma's cultural landscape.
